    Fully refurbished event space and Business Centre The Hilton London Heathrow Airport Hotel has been a key player in the hospitality industry since 1990. Opening as the Sterling hotel in 1988, the building received a Civic Trust Award in 1991 for its iconic and innovative design. The free flowing meeting and events space is made up of two main rooms; the Heathrow Suite, seating up to 300 TSS splitting into two rooms, and the Concorde Suite, seating up to 250 TSS and splitting into three rooms. 10 additional rooms, all with natural daylight, ranging from 10 to 60 guests, support the Concorde and Heathrow Suites, either as breakout space or as event rooms in their own right. To add to the flexibility of the space, the outside Beach Terrace which is surrounded by a large grassed area and herb garden is a unique location which can be used for private parties, BBQs and team building events, with space for a marquee if required. Our close proximity to both the M4 and M25 means that we are easily accessible by road. The hotel is attached to Terminal 4 via a covered walkway, linking our facilities with the Heathrow Express train into Paddington and the Piccadilly Line to central London.

Dorich House - 'A simply unique venue' Under the custodianship of Kingston University, Dorich House has been transformed into a magnificent conference centre and museum. Formerly the home of sculptor Dora Gordine and her husband, Richard Hare, the house has been sympathetically restored and guests can now see stunning examples of Gordine's work and a superb collection of Russian Imperial Art and furniture. Dorich House offers a stunning choice of sophisticated and unusual spaces for your meeting. From the elegance and tranquillity of the Russian Suite to the grandeur and light of the first floor Studio and Gallery, Dorich House offers versatile meeting rooms with total privacy. Ground Floor This was the working hub of the House and is now a fascinating display of Gordine's Plaster Work. With doors and windows onto the Orchard this is a wonderfully light area for small meetings, exhibitions and talks, with seating for up to 12. First Floor Amongst a fine display of Gordine's drawings and bronzes this large studio is ideal for presentations, lectures, exhibitions, seminars and training sessions. The Modelling Studio seats up to 56 people theatre style and offers the latest AV equipment, natural daylight and blackout facilities. Across the hall is the Gallery where your refreshments and meals will be served. Second Floor Formerly the Private residence of Dora and Richard, the Russian Suite has a nautical feel, with its half moon windows and circular door way. The dining room seats 10 guests and is complemented by the adjoining lounge which provides a relaxed seating area for the more informal meeting. Across the landing is the Parkside Room, providing seating for a further 10 people boardroom style. Due to the architectural infrastructure, please note that Dorich House is not currently accessible for wheelchair users.

    Located in historic Bloomsbury, one of London’s most beautiful districts, 20 Bedford Way welcomes events, conferences and performances throughout the year. Our iconic grade II* listed building provides a striking architectural backdrop to any event. The building is light and spacious and the rooms functional and practical and with a range of 35 different halls and meeting rooms, 20 Bedford Way offers unexpected flexibility for a central London venue. Our Rooms We can accommodate just about any event from an AGM for more than 900 people through to board meetings for just 10. Our 6 larger halls are supported by a great choice of break out rooms located throughout the building and can be as easily adapted to host a dinner or exhibition as a training session or concert. • Logan Hall lecture theatre/performance space can accommodate up to 933 in a single tier • 23 Seminar rooms, including newly refurbished Premium Rooms with state of the art AV and presentation equipment built in. • Jeffrey Hall-highly flexible room seats up to 320 theatre style and 150 cabaret style • Crush Hall with built in bar facilities provides an excellent venue for receptions and exhibitions. Our facilities • Creative catering solutions for any event • Expert, professional in house AV services and support • Dedicated conference centre entrance with registration and cloak room facilities • New refurbished reception with Costa Coffee bar Location and Accessibility Euston, St Pancras and Kings Cross stations are just 10-15 minutes’ walk away and Russell Square is the closest of no less than 7 tube stations that connect 20 Bedford Way with all parts of London the UK.

    Imposing, visually appealing and groundbreaking, Wembley Stadium is Britain’s most exciting sporting project. With the world’s largest roof-covered seating capacity of 90,000, Wembley Stadium’s distinctive arch holds the record for being the world’s longest unsupported roof structure. What’s more is that, as the largest, and most prestigious, banqueting space in London, Wembley Stadium is the heart of the Capital’s special events and corporate entertainment. Its facilities can play host to a full spectrum of special events, including banquets and gala dinners, conferences and meeting, awards and graduation ceremonies, corporate receptions, exhibitions and weddings. Wembley Stadium offers a range of fabulous venues ranging from the Bobby Moore Room, Great Hall and Atrium for large events to the Wembley Suite, Arc and The Venue for a more intimate setting. The Stadium can cater for banquets ranging from 10 to 2,000 diners, conferences seating 8 to 1,800 delegates and cocktail parties for up to 3,250 guests. All catering is managed by Delaware North Companies, which has been awarded exclusive catering rights to Wembley Stadium.
